Output 6679a3797209c7203179ddea354f2de0a8bf644faf2bb034e7fc447b5261bbdf:0

value
86836441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3832bf64ae17d5e49cd3612c1dd29baa22963fe OP_EQUAL
address
3NRzT4UBYbLC85sB11JtjQaftSRFHUA2b9
transaction
6679a3797209c7203179ddea354f2de0a8bf644faf2bb034e7fc447b5261bbdf
confirmations
319728
spent
true